A slow-starting computer can test anyone’s patience. You sit down ready to work, press the power button, and then wait. The spinning wheel appears, the screen stays black, and minutes pass before you can actually use your PC. This frustrating experience affects millions of Windows 10 and Windows 11 users daily.
Several factors cause these delays. Too many startup programmes, outdated drivers, and recent Windows updates often contribute to the problem. Additionally, issues after sleep mode or black screen delays can make mornings particularly stressful. The good news is that you can fix most slow startup issues without spending money on software or professional help.
This guide walks you through practical solutions to speed up your computer’s boot time. You will learn how to diagnose the problem, apply quick fixes, and implement advanced techniques that deliver real results.
Why Is Your PC Taking So Long To Start Up?
Understanding the root cause helps you choose the right solution. Therefore, let’s examine the most common culprits behind slow boot times.
Startup programmes represent the biggest offender. Every application that launches automatically adds seconds to your boot time. Many programmes enable this feature during installation without asking permission. Consequently, your PC might be loading dozens of unnecessary applications before you even see your desktop.
Outdated or corrupted drivers also cause significant delays. Your graphics card, chipset, and storage controllers all need current drivers to function efficiently. When these become outdated, your system struggles during startup.
Windows updates sometimes create problems rather than solving them. A recent update might conflict with existing software or drivers. As a result, your previously fast computer suddenly takes ages to start.
Hard drive health plays a crucial role too. Traditional hard drives slow down over time due to fragmentation and wear. SSDs perform much faster but can still experience issues. Furthermore, a failing drive often shows its first symptoms during startup.
Insufficient RAM forces your computer to use slower virtual memory. This swap process dramatically increases boot times, especially on older machines.
How To Diagnose Your Slow Startup Problem
Before applying fixes, you need to identify what’s causing the delay. Windows provides built-in tools that make diagnosis straightforward.
Task Manager offers the quickest insight. Press Ctrl + Shift + Esc to open it, then click the Startup tab. Here you’ll see every programme that runs at startup along with its impact rating. High-impact items deserve immediate attention.
Event Viewer provides more detailed information. Type “Event Viewer” in the Windows search bar and open it. Navigate to Applications and Services Logs, then Microsoft, then Windows, and finally Diagnostics-Performance. Look for events with ID 100, which show your exact boot time in milliseconds.
Watch for specific symptoms during startup. A prolonged black screen often indicates driver issues. A spinning wheel that lasts minutes suggests too many startup programmes. Delays after entering your password typically point to background services consuming resources.
Quick Fixes For Immediate Improvement
These solutions take just minutes to implement but can dramatically reduce your boot time.
Disable Unnecessary Startup Programmes
Open Task Manager and navigate to the Startup tab. Right-click any programme with “High” impact that you don’t need immediately after startup. Select “Disable” to prevent it from launching automatically. Common candidates include Spotify, Discord, and Adobe Creative Cloud. However, keep your antivirus and essential system utilities enabled.
Adjust Power Settings
Windows Fast Startup sometimes causes more problems than it solves. To disable it, open Control Panel and navigate to Power Options. Click “Choose what the power buttons do,” then “Change settings that are currently unavailable.” Uncheck “Turn on fast startup” and save your changes.
For sleep mode issues, try selecting “High performance” in your power plan settings. This prevents aggressive power-saving features from interfering with startup.
Run Windows Startup Repair
When standard fixes don’t work, Windows Startup Repair can help. Hold Shift while clicking Restart to access Advanced Startup Options. Select Troubleshoot, then Advanced options, and finally Startup Repair. Windows will automatically diagnose and fix common boot problems.
Advanced Solutions To Speed Up Boot Time
These techniques require more effort but deliver substantial improvements.
Disable unnecessary services through System Configuration. Press Windows + R, type “msconfig,” and press Enter. Click the Services tab, check “Hide all Microsoft services,” then disable services you don’t need. Be cautious here—only disable services you recognise.
Update your drivers regularly. Open Device Manager, right-click each device, and select “Update driver.” Focus on graphics, chipset, and storage controller drivers first.
Run Disk Cleanup to remove temporary files. Type “Disk Cleanup” in the search bar, select your main drive, and check all boxes. For HDDs, also run the defragmentation tool. Never defragment SSDs—instead, ensure TRIM is enabled.
Scan for malware using Windows Security. Malicious software often runs hidden processes during startup, significantly slowing your boot time.
Conclusion
Fixing slow startup issues doesn’t require technical expertise or expensive software. By disabling unnecessary startup programmes, updating drivers, and maintaining your system, you can dramatically improve boot times. Start with the quick fixes, then progress to advanced solutions if needed. Regular maintenance prevents these problems from returning.
If you are in need of any IT or Cloud services, you can book a call with us today or check out the freebies we have to offer.
Frequently Asked Questions
How Do I Check Which Programmes Are Slowing Down My Startup?
Open Task Manager by pressing Ctrl + Shift + Esc, then click the Startup tab to see all programmes and their impact ratings.
Should I Disable Windows Fast Startup?
Disable Fast Startup if you experience boot problems, as it sometimes conflicts with drivers and causes delays rather than improvements.
Will Upgrading To An SSD Fix My Slow Startup?
Yes, upgrading from a traditional hard drive to an SSD typically reduces boot times from minutes to seconds.
How Often Should I Clean Up My PC For Faster Startup?
Run Disk Cleanup monthly and review your startup programmes every few months to maintain optimal boot performance.
Why Is My Computer Slow After A Windows Update?
Updates sometimes conflict with existing drivers or software, so check for driver updates and consider rolling back problematic Windows updates.
